As excited as I am for this car, I have to say that I am a little concerned. I have read through some of the threads about the software glitches. I have to say if there's something I hate it's electrical gremlins. I'm also sorry to report that I think that I have experienced one that nobody else has reported. Here it is: I started my car after it had been sitting for about 8 hours during work. I left the parking lot and stopped at a stoplight about 3 minutes later. The engine and trans had not reached full operating temp. As I pulled away slowly with car in Comfort mode, there was a hesitation in the 2-3 shift. The car continued to shift up to 6, but then would not go into 7. I was driving about 65 with little load on the engine, so I know it should have been in 7. I continued to drive for about 5 miles and still no shift. I tried switching into S, S+ and I, but still no change. I pushed the Manual button- no change. I pulled over, shut the car off, then restarted. Began driving again and everything was all good again. Haven't had the issue again in the last 100 miles. Has anyone else had this issue?
